Fantastic results. You have come a long way in just 10 months. Incredible work of Dr. Hasson once again. Such a drastic change from your preop photo.

Curious as to how you feel the scar area healed and whether growth is normal in the area. The one photo looks like there is the "dent or depression" that seems to be common with HT's? Just curious as many people say that the growth along the scar is strange and hard to describe. Myself, although I believe the scar is wider than it should have been, the hair sometimes sticks out when cut short. Is this the case for you or is the photo deceiving???

spot on NNelly very much a "dent or depression" as you can see on one of the side shots....fully agree that even some of the hair around the scar have a mind of their own as well very very kinky-some stick straight out. On one side my scar is very small (1-2mm) on the other side that you see the depression it is wider (3-5mm). I will try to take some pictures again outside so you can see the results more accurately. I think my work bathroom makes it look more dense, if me and you are under the sun and I lower my head you can see the wall of hair the Dr.Hasson made helps block ones ability to think I have hairloss except for the crown.

Again thanks for all the kind words guy(good growth to all hairloss brothers in the struggle), one thing to note...I have been trying hair grooming products like a mad man (go figure/how much life has changed..hair grooming?), and I found the only product that I can use that make my HT hair super easy to style and not kinky at all..

REDKEN - Get Groomed , ultra light finishing cream (not used in my pics but worth a try trust me)
